当前位置: 首页 > news >正文

网站是怎么制作出来的百度指数行业排行

网站是怎么制作出来的,百度指数行业排行,加强政府网站建设,新品发布会结束语题目描述 七段码 - 蓝桥云课 (lanqiao.cn) 题目分析 所有的情况我们可以分析出来一共有2的7次方-1种,因为每一个二极管都有选择和不选择两种情况,有7个二极管,但是还有一种都不选的情况需要排除,故-1 枚举每个方案看是否符合要…

题目描述

七段码 - 蓝桥云课 (lanqiao.cn)

题目分析 

所有的情况我们可以分析出来一共有2的7次方-1种,因为每一个二极管都有选择和不选择两种情况,有7个二极管,但是还有一种都不选的情况需要排除,故-1

枚举每个方案看是否符合要求,对于每种方案,从任何一个选中的顶点出发进行dfs,如果这个方案找到的顶点是亮的并且有边相连那么这个方案就符合要求

 是否有边相连我们使用邻接矩阵存储,如第一行,与a相连的边有b, f所以g[a][b] = 1, g[a][f] = 1

答案:80

#include<bits/stdc++.h>
using namespace std;
int bright[7];
bool vis[7];
int g[7][7] = 
{{0, 1, 0, 0, 0, 1, 0},{1, 0, 1, 0, 0, 0, 1},{0, 1, 0, 1, 0, 0, 1},{0, 0, 1, 0, 1, 0, 0},{0, 0, 0, 1, 0, 1, 1},{1, 0, 0, 0, 1, 0, 1},{0, 1, 1, 0, 1, 1, 0}
};
void dfs(int x)
{for(int i = 0; i < 7; i ++){if(g[x][i] && bright[i] && !vis[i]){vis[i] = 1;dfs(i);}}
}
int main()
{int ans = 127;//128 - 1for(int i = 1; i <= 127; i ++){memset(vis, 0, sizeof vis);memset(bright, 0, sizeof bright);int x = i;int j = 0;while(x){if(x & 1)bright[j] = 1;x >>= 1;j ++;}int stick = 0;while(!bright[stick])stick ++;vis[stick] = 1;dfs(stick);for(int j = 0; j < 7; j ++){if(bright[j] && !vis[j])//此处应该为亮但是却没有访问过说明不相连 {ans --;break;}}}cout << ans; return 0;
}
http://www.dt0577.cn/news/51057.html

相关文章:

  • 公司建网站公司竞价什么意思
  • wordpress pinterest百度seo官方网站
  • 家装设计师一定要懂软装吗宁波seo外包哪个品牌好
  • 装饰公司响应式网站建设案例谷歌app官方下载
  • 哪个网站可以做论文简述google手机官网
  • 网站名称注意事项广告公司排名
  • 网站建设和维护工作今日新闻国家大事
  • 做网络推广一个月多少钱刷神马网站优化排名
  • 信阳做网站的公司长春网站建设平台
  • 百度推广要企业自己做网站吗网站建设选亿企网络
  • 做企业网站怎么选操作系统培训心得体会总结
  • 武汉市硚口区建设局网站网络免费推广平台
  • 做自己照片视频网站优优群排名优化软件
  • 电商网站 开发周期网站检测中心
  • 网站seo诊断评分45推广服务公司
  • wordpress 自己的数据库单页网站排名优化
  • 做企业网站哪家好北京网络推广
  • 温州设计网站建设广告主资源哪里找
  • 做软件营销网站怎么样网站登录入口
  • 苏州高端网站建设定制百度本地惠生活推广
  • 做夜夜做网站网页设计模板html代码
  • 淘宝网可以做网站吗网站建站哪家公司好
  • wordpress 开启日志网站推广及seo方案
  • 公司页面性价比高seo排名
  • 湛江专业做网站网络服务器的作用
  • 3d网络游戏前十名武汉seo收费
  • 一网学网站是真的吗东莞seo计费管理
  • 自己做网站推广在那个网站引擎优化seo是什么
  • 防做电脑租赁网站爱站查询工具
  • wordpress添加多首音乐公司优化是什么意思?